
A Point & Click Management game of Incomprehensible Entities, Survival and Discovery. Inspired by SCP and Cultist Simulator, with Cosmic Horror elements.

Very atmospheric game that is completely worth the price. I've had two playthroughs of the game spaced quite a bit apart, and enjoyed both times. Hoping for another game in the universe. Only issues I had were simple QoL stuff, like not being able to see production vs consumption, but I just used a notepad real quick, and never really had to worry about it again.

I went into this already pretty excited because I enjoyed the first game, and was really just looking for this to be more of the same. It's actually so much more than that. This game not only expands on the first (which is free to play by the way, go check it out) but adds a whole new sort of employee management system to build up your empire. The cultist system is a very fun new element too that helps push the eerily creepy story even more. I found myself always looking forward to build my empire up a little more so I can see what sort of story the next cultist reveals. If you're a fan of cosmic horror or eerie/creepy games definitely give this one a look, especially if you're a fan of simulation / management games. Looking forward to more!
